The Top 5 Attractions in Asheville, North Carolina

Asheville, North Carolina, often referred to as the "Paris of the South," is a charming city known for its stunning European architecture, vibrant arts scene, and beautiful Blue Ridge Mountain setting. If you're considering a visit, here are the top five attractions you shouldn't miss:

1. Natural Beauty

The western Carolina region features incredible biodiversity. Its 158 species of native trees, for example, are more than any other region in North America can boast. This fact, coupled with a highly seasonal microclimate and a well-preserved natural landscape, makes for one of the most aesthetically immersive autumns in the world. From relaxing hikes to exciting outdoor adventure, the mountains, rivers, and forests surrounding Asheville attract many tourists!

2. Incredible Architecture

Stark and stunning architecture defines Asheville and draws visitors from all across the country and the world. The Catalonian Basilica of St. Lawrence, the neo-gothic Jackson Building, and Chateauesque Biltmore Village are all excellent examples of this -- but 20th-century Art Deco is undoubtedly the signature of the city. Numerous architectural tours of Asheville are available daily, and the compact, pedestrian-friendly city center makes such excursions easy and time-efficient.

3. Music, Theatre, and the Arts

From traditional bluegrass shows to highbrow performing arts, Asheville boasts a diverse and vibrant live entertainment scene that could compete with many cities ten times its size. Dozens of local art galleries also dot the cityscape, particularly concentrated in the downtown art district.

4. Fantastic Festivals

Asheville is home to more than 50 festivals and fairs. Whether you’re interested in music, arts, food, or cultural events, there’s always something happening in Asheville. Check out local listings to find a festival that interests you.

5. Unique Shopping and Delicious Dining

Traditional southern cooking meets international inspiration: this may be the best way to sum up Asheville's eclectic culinary scene in just one sentence. Once you have had your fill, you are sure to enjoy the city’s irreplicable shopping centers, as well. Chain stores are rare here, which means local marketplaces and small businesses offer a variety of artisan products you won't find elsewhere!

Conclusion

Asheville is more than just a tourist town -- its ample job opportunities, respected universities, and relaxed lifestyle have helped make it one of the fastest-growing cities in North Carolina. Whether you're visiting for a weekend or considering a move, Asheville offers a unique blend of natural beauty, cultural richness, and southern charm.
